【问题标题】:Using ssrs url directly into the angular app is it a good practice?直接在 Angular 应用程序中使用 ssrs url 是一个好习惯吗?
【发布时间】:2018-02-06 11:53:48
【问题描述】:

我正在使用 SSRS 2016,通过使用它我们有一份报告。通过 ours.Net WEB API,我如何通信和呈现 pdf 或相同的 URL,我可以直接传递给我的客户端应用程序(角度)吗?

【问题讨论】:

    标签: sql-server reporting-services ssrs-2008 ssrs-2012 sql-server-2016


    【解决方案1】:

    您应该能够通过 url 调用报表服务器并在 URL 中传递所需的参数。

    http://servername/ReportServer/Pages/ReportViewer.aspx?%2fReportname%2fTemp&rs:Format=PDF&parameter1&yourparametervalue=<insertvaluehere>"
    

    只需要使用 URL 来获取正确的值。

    【讨论】:

    • 正确,但是我可以在前端使用相同的 URL 吗?如果 URL 是可见的,任何人都可以使用该 ID 来检索数据。?我怎样才能通过身份验证凭据?
    • 您可以传递链接并下载 PDF,而不会暴露我认为的 URL。我以前从来没有通过身份验证..所以我不太确定如何实现这一点。 ..看看这个..stackoverflow.com/questions/11187308/…
    • 我怎样才能做到这一点,比如不传递网址?
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2020-08-25
    • 2019-03-06
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多